Tractor units such as the one being used by Ferus, store natural gas in liquid form in specialized LNG fuel tanks where the product is ultimately converted back into a gaseous state for combustion in the engine’s cylinders.
With a range in excess of 700 km, these 475 horsepower Class 8 units can adequately support the need to haul products to energy industry customers throughout the province, a market traditionally serviced by conventional diesel tractors.
